Blue Ridge Mountains (United States)

Weather…

The Blue Ridge Mountains are a major province of the larger Appalachian system, stretching across the eastern United States from Pennsylvania to Georgia. The range is famous for its distinctive blue haze, a phenomenon caused by the release of organic compounds from its dense forests, which scatters light and creates the bluish tint that gives the mountains their name. Geologically, the Blue Ridge contains some of the oldest rock formations in North America, dating back over a billion years, and includes Mount Mitchell, the highest peak in the United States east of the Mississippi River. The area is a hub for tourism and outdoor activities, featuring the Blue Ridge Parkway, a scenic highway that connects Shenandoah National Park with Great Smoky Mountains National Park. Culturally, the region is deeply associated with early American pioneer history and the birth of traditional music styles such as bluegrass.

Facts

  • The range extends approximately 900 km from Pennsylvania to Georgia.
  • Mount Mitchell is the highest peak at 2,037 meters (6,684 feet).
  • The blue haze is caused by isoprene released by the region's trees.
  • Home to the Great Smoky Mountains, the most visited US National Park.
  • The scenic Blue Ridge Parkway spans 755 km (469 miles).
  • Contains rocks that are over 1.1 billion years old.
